Rangam Patna Brings “3 Voids” to Kolkata: A Poignant Tale of Memory, Trauma, and Resilience

Kolkata, Correspondent:
The vibrant theatre scene of Kolkata is set to witness a compelling new production as Rangam, Patna gears up to stage its latest play “3 Voids” at Theapex, Dum Dum, on 26th March at 6:30 PM. Directed by acclaimed theatre practitioner Dibyadoot Roy Chowdhury, the play promises an emotionally stirring experience rooted in human vulnerability and resilience.

Set in a quiet Kolkata neighborhood, “3 Voids” revolves around the lives of three sisters, two of whom suffer from mental disabilities caused by a traumatic incident during the Kali Puja of 1999.

Amid this emotional turbulence, the play introduces a unique and heartwarming element that brings moments of relief and connection, adding depth to an otherwise intense narrative.

Speaking about the production, director Dibyadoot Roy Chowdhury shared that rehearsals are currently in full swing. He expressed optimism that Kolkata audiences will experience something fresh and emotionally profound through this play. With over nine years of experience in theatre, Chowdhury is known for his sensitive storytelling, nuanced direction, and deep engagement with complex human emotions.

Adding to this, Raas Raj, Secretary of Rangam, emphasized the group’s commitment to working with independent artists and freshers, whom he considers the future of Indian theatre. He expressed his excitement about bringing a Patna-based theatre production to Kolkata and extended his best wishes to the entire team.

The cast of the play includes Sritanya Chakraborty, Manisha Naskar, and Sneha Sarkar. The director praised the performers, stating that they are deeply immersed in their characters, showcasing well-trained, disciplined acting enriched with strong emotional depth.

With its powerful storyline and dedicated team, “3 Voids” is poised to leave a lasting impact on Kolkata’s theatre lovers, offering a deeply moving reflection on life, trauma, and hope.
